20) D. The carboxyl terminus of the amino acid is directly attached to the 3' end of the tRNA.

Amino acyl tRNA synthetase catalyzes the charging of tRNA with amino acid, by forming a bond between the carboxyl group of the amino acid and the -OH group attached to either 2' or 3' carbon on the adenine of tRNA

21) C. Telomerase

Telomerase is a ribonucleoprotein cintains RNA and protein.The enzyme replicates the extreme 5' end of each chromosome strand that is independent of normal DNA replication.

22) A. DNA ligase

The enzyme catalyzes the joining of the ends of two DNA chains, this catalyzes the formation of a phosphodiester bnond between the 3'-OH group at the end of one DNA cahin and the 5'-phosphate group at the end of the other.

23) C. UV radiation

UV radiation causes formation of pyrimidine dimers, which is repaired by phoreactivation,catlyzed by DNA photolyase

24) A. Rec A

RecA protein binds to the single stranded end and forms a protein coated DNA filament that invades the inttact double helix and forms D-loop.
